It sits on the standard 0.100" (2.54mm) pitch grid, making it a drop-in fit for any 0.1-inch-spaced PCB pattern. Rated 5A per contact at 110V, with 30.0µin (0.76µm) gold plating on the mating surface — the gold thickness is enough for repeated mating cycles in field-serviceable equipment without risking contact fretting. The through-hole solder termination and 0.120" (3.05mm) post length suit it for standard PCB thicknesses; the overall 1.040" (26.42mm) contact length gives enough reach for a mid-board position.
The 0.100" pitch is the classic 2.54mm grid — every DIP IC and prototype board uses it, so the footprint is predictable. 66 positions loaded all means every pin hole on the two rows is populated; there is no optional empty position to verify against the BOM.
